Balancing the relationships between your wife and mother can be challenging, but with thoughtful communication and boundaries, it’s possible to maintain harmony. Here are some steps to help you navigate this balance:

1. Prioritize Your Spouse

  • Commitment: Your relationship with your wife is a partnership that requires attention, effort, and priority. This doesn’t mean neglecting your mother, but your spouse should be your primary concern.
  • Support: Be emotionally and physically available for your wife. Make decisions together and respect her opinions.

2. Set Boundaries

  • Clear Expectations: Set healthy boundaries between your wife and mother. This might include how often you spend time with each or how much influence they have over your household decisions.
  • Respect Boundaries: Once boundaries are set, both sides must respect them. Communicate boundaries in a kind but firm manner.

3. Maintain Open Communication

  • With Your Wife: Talk openly with your wife about any issues or feelings that arise. Make sure she feels heard and valued.
  • With Your Mom: Gently but clearly communicate your needs to your mother. Explain that your relationship with your wife requires certain adjustments.

4. Avoid Comparisons

  • Don’t compare your wife and mother. Each relationship is unique and serves a different role in your life. Comparing them can cause tension and resentment.

5. Be the Mediator When Necessary

  • If conflict arises between your wife and mother, don’t take sides impulsively. Instead, try to mediate the situation by listening to both perspectives and finding a compromise.

6. Manage Time Wisely

  • Equal Attention: Strive to balance your time between your wife and mother, especially if your mother requires support. However, ensure that time with your wife isn’t sacrificed.
  • Quality Time: Make sure to spend quality time with each of them separately, ensuring both relationships get the attention they need.

7. Stay Patient and Empathetic

  • Emotional Understanding: Both your wife and mother may have emotional needs tied to your relationship with them. Understand that balancing these relationships can be emotional for all parties involved.
  • Long-Term View: Building harmony between your wife and mother takes time and effort, so be patient and stay committed to fostering a peaceful dynamic.
